Rockwall County Sheriff’s Office, police undercover operation targeting online child sex predators leads to arrests

On January 14, 2020, the Rockwall County Sheriff’s Office along with the Rockwall Police Department initiated a three-day undercover operation targeting on-line child sex predators.

Detectives went online and within a very short period of time, received solicitations and sexually explicit images from men wanting to meet for the purpose of engaging in inappropriate sexual activity with someone they believed to be a minor.

The hard work of our detectives, along with those from Homeland Security Investigations, Texas Department of Public Safety, Collin County Sheriff’s Office, Wylie Police Department, and the Attorney General’s Office resulted in the arrest of five offenders. Detectives are seeking warrants for at least four additional suspects for Online Solicitation of a Minor. Additional charges may include possession of child pornography, solicitation of a minor, weapons and narcotics charges.

The targeting of children is a nationwide issue, and this serves as a reminder that our communities must remain vigilant to protect the most vulnerable from exploitation. The success of this operation is testimony to the hard work and dedication of law enforcement officers who continuously strive to protect our children and our communities each and every day.
